Free Entertainment at a Fun Place with Good Food at Low Prices in Times Square on Broadway
.....
it all adds up to Five Stars in my book.
I've been to Ellen's Stardust Diner many times over the years and always found it to be an enjoyable place to eat at any time of day or night. I agree that the tip bucket is most uncomfortable on those occasions when it's passed around but I only laugh at any of the other antics, like the CD hawking, personal introductions, birthdays, etc. I never felt pressured to contribute or buy anything in any case, but have often really had a great time there.
The food varies from very good to mediocre, depending on the item and how busy the kitchen is - and that is no different than any place in NYC. I've had horrible food at 5 star 'renowned' restaurants with prices ending with many zeros, so ten or fifteen bucks at Ellen's with good entertainment on the side is a bargain in my book.
Ellen's is a lot of fun when the wait staff is singing and interacting with the patrons. The last two hours before closing can be quite lively. With very moderate prices by NY standards, the entertainment is certainly a treat, and let's face it, so are some of the menu items. You might not get the best food capable, but it often beats the Marriott Marquis' boring menu, the Crowne Plaza's cold or lukewarm entres, the Olive Garden's quasi-cafeteria-quality food, or Mama Sbarro's stale salad/food bar - all of which are two to five times more expensive than Ellen's. Non of them have fun menu items like Brown Cows and Egg Creams or Meatloaf and Banana Splits or Chili Dogs and Chicken Tenders or Ice Cream Sodas, but Ellen's does, along with staff belting out broadway tunes.
